Experience
I specialise in non-fiction texts and have particular experience with multi-author books and reports written by non-native English speakers. I regularly undertake work for international policy and research organisations such as the Organisation for Economic Co-operation and Development (OECD) and RAND Europe. In the past ten years I have edited almost 150 reports on diverse topics, from health to philosophy to governance to nuclear energy! I believe that not being an expert in a particular subject area helps me to ensure the clarity and consistency of a text.
Background
My first job after graduating university in 2003 was as editorial assistant for a construction magazine publisher. I went on to work for charities and local government organisations in London and Sussex, as well as for the OECD in Paris. My roles in these organisations involved writing and editing a range of documents, including case studies, articles, publications, newsletters and web content. I trained in journalism with the National Council for the Training of Journalists (NCTJ) and received a distinction for its Postgraduate Diploma in Magazine Journalism in 2005.
